OK. I used http://certman.riaforge.org to add the cert, restarted CF, and
I'm still getting:

I/O Exception: Name in certificate `vendor.com' does not match host name `
download.vendor.com'

The problem might be that when I use my browser to go to
https://download.vendor.com and then view the cert, it reads:

Certification Path:
blah
-blah
--blah
---vendor.com

...so, in fact, in my browser, name in certificate does not match host name
either. But my browser throws no error/warning.

What am I missing?

> > On 9/10/12 9:21 PM, Byron Mann wrote:
> > > You can download the certificate and import it into your server jre
> > cacerts
> > > file using the java keytool.
> > >
> > >
> >
> http://helpx.adobe.com/coldfusion/kb/import-certificates-certificate-stores-coldfusion.html
> > >
> > > Google ColdFusion import ssl, for some more help. That article was
> based
> > > around Jrun, but applies to whatever jvm you are using.
> > >
> > > You'll need a CF restart after, to get it working. Didn't see that in
> the
> > > article.
> > >
> > > For years I wish there was an ignore certificate option like wget with
> > > cfhttp, or at the very least would match wildcard certs.
